FORECAST
(since this is a quick forecast intended to cover the whole county, bear in mind that higher elevations may experience cooler temperatures than this and the lower elevations may experience higher temperatures than those in the forecast)
.TODAY....Areas of fog this morning. Mostly sunny this morning, then partly sunny with showers and thunderstorms likely this afternoon. Highs in the mid 80s. Northwest winds around 5 mph this morning, becoming light and variable. Chance of rain 70 percent.
.TONIGHT....Mostly cloudy with showers and thunderstorms likely in the evening, then partly cloudy after midnight. Patchy fog after midnight. Lows in the mid 60s. Light and variable winds. Chance of rain 70 percent.
.MONDAY....Patchy fog in the morning. Mostly sunny in the morning, then partly sunny with thunderstorms likely with a chance of showers in the afternoon. Highs in the lower 80s. Light and variable winds, becoming southwest around 5 mph in the afternoon. Chance of rain 70 percent.
.MONDAY NIGHT....Mostly cloudy in the evening, then becoming partly cloudy. Thunderstorms likely in the evening. A chance of showers. Lows in the mid 60s. Light and variable winds. Chance of rain 70 percent.
.TUESDAY....Mostly sunny in the morning, then partly sunny with a chance of showers and thunderstorms in the afternoon. Highs in the lower 80s. Northwest winds around 5 mph. Chance of rain 50 percent.
.TUESDAY NIGHT....Partly cloudy. A chance of showers and thunderstorms in the evening. Lows in the mid 60s. Chance of rain 50 percent.

WEATHER ALMANAC
Record Weather Events for this date in Macon County (1872-2025)
Highest Temperature 95°F in Franklin in 1948
Lowest Temperature 46°F in Highlands in 1996
Greatest Rainfall 3.78 inches in Highlands in 2013
Record weather events for July in Macon County
Highest Temperature 101°F in Franklin on Jul 29, 1952
Lowest Temperature 34°F in Highlands on Jul 27, 1911
Greatest Rainfall 21.15 inches in Highlands on Jul 29, 1879
Greatest Snowfall no measurable snowfall has been recorded since records started being kept in 1873
Weather Extremes for North Carolina for the month of July
Highest Temperature 109°F Albemarle, Stanly County Jul 28, 1940
Lowest Temperature 32°F Celo, Yancey County Jul 10, 1961
Greatest One-Day Rainfall 21.15 in Highlands, Macon County Jul 29, 1879
